About Venture Global

Venture Global supplies liquefied natural gas (LNG) to global energy buyers. Its projects help deliver reliable energy for power plants and industries. The company’s services support countries seeking stable, cleaner-burning fuel sources.

What’s in the Tank? Products and Services

  • LNG Production & Export: Produces and ships liquefied natural gas to international buyers (majority of revenue).
  • Natural Gas Transportation: Moves natural gas through pipelines to LNG facilities and export terminals.
  • LNG Shipping: Operates a fleet of LNG tankers for global delivery (Sales and Shipping: $248 million operating income in 2025).
  • Regasification Services: Provides facilities in the UK and Greece to convert LNG back to gas for local use.
  • Carbon Capture Initiatives: Develops projects to reduce carbon emissions from LNG operations (in early stages).

Growth and Expansion: Building Blocks and Big Moves

  • Launched Calcasieu Project (operational) and Plaquemines Project (commissioned in 2025).
  • Started construction of CP2 Project and began development of the Plaquemines Expansion in 2025.
  • Formed Blackfin Pipeline joint venture with WhiteWater Midstream to secure gas supply.
  • Expanded LNG tanker fleet to seven ships delivered, two under construction by early 2026.
  • Secured regasification capacity in the UK and Greece to access European markets.

What Makes Venture Global Stand Out?

Venture Global uses a modular construction approach, building LNG plants faster and at lower cost. The company controls the full LNG supply chain, from production to shipping and regasification. Its mix of long-term contracts and spot sales helps manage revenue swings in volatile energy markets.
